Yesterday I headed down to the uber-hip Echo Park neighborhood here in Los Angeles to hang out on the set of a new TheWB.com series called “Rockville, CA.” It’s a web only series created and executive produced by Josh Schwartz, the man behind “Gossip Girl,” “Chuck,” and the late “OC.” The show is a drama that centers on a group of LA hipsters who work at the fictional Rockville club and will feature performances from some very cool indie bands. It’s not set to air until March though, so I’ll tell you more about that project in a few months.

“Gossip Girl” has six more reasons to say OMG. And so do the Jonas Brothers.
Both the sudsy CW show about a group of tawdry prep-school students and the squeaky clean boy band swam away with multiple surfboard trophies at Sunday’s 10th annual Teen Choice Awards. The awards, which were selected by over 30 million votes cast online by teenagers, honor celebrities in TV, film, music, sports and fashion.

“Gossip Girl” will get people talking. At least, that seems likely as the CW network brings to a boil its new campaign for the sexy prep-school soap.
The show’s second season begins Sept. 1, following an August promotion to put viewers, um, in the mood. And here’s a twist: The racy ads co-opt language from the very criticism of the show for being too, well, racy.

Blake Lively wants to set the record straight – just because she plays a fun-loving socialite on TV, that doesn’t mean she is one in real life.
“I once heard someone say that I’m similar to Paris Hilton – since I have a dog and blonde hair, that must mean we’re alike,” the “Gossip Girl” star told Seventeen magazine. “It’s a dumb thing to say. I don’t think that makes Paris and me similar … I don’t go to clubs, I don’t party, I don’t dance on tables, and I don’t like sex tapes.”
